Additional Learning Needs (ALN) UNCRC Awareness Raising Toolkit

developed in collaboration with the staff and young people from Woodlands High school, Cardiff; Heronsbridge School,Bridgend; Ysgol Penmaes, Brecon.

Article 42 of the convention states that Government should make the convention known to all parents and children.  In line with this article, a key objective of the Welsh Assembly Government is to increase awareness of the UNCRC. 

A recent mapping exercise of existing resources specifically aimed at promoting and raising awareness of the UNCRC has identified a number of gaps in provision.  The toolkit that has been developed is a general resource and further specific resources will be developed in due course.
